Understanding Online Casino Security Measures
Security is paramount when engaging with any online casino, and reputable platforms employ a multitude of measures to protect player data and financial transactions. Strong encryption protocols, such as SSL (Secure Socket Layer) and TLS (Transport Layer Security), are standard practice, ensuring that sensitive information is scrambled and unreadable to unauthorized parties. These protocols create a secure tunnel for data transmission, safeguarding details like credit card numbers, personal information, and login credentials. Beyond encryption, casinos frequently utilize advanced firewall systems to prevent unauthorized access to their servers. Regular security audits conducted by independent third-party organizations further validate the effectiveness of these protection mechanisms.
Two-Factor Authentication (2FA) is becoming increasingly common, adding an extra layer of security to player accounts. This requires users to verify their identity through a second method, such as a code sent to their mobile device, in addition to their password. Casino licensing and regulation play a vital role in ensuring security standards are met. Jurisdictions like the United Kingdom Gambling Commission (UKGC) and the Malta Gaming Authority (MGA) impose stringent requirements on operators, including ongoing monitoring and compliance checks. These regulatory bodies also handle player complaints and disputes, offering an avenue for recourse should issues arise. The Importance of Responsible Gambling Tools
Beyond technical security measures, responsible gambling tools are integral to a safe online casino experience. These tools empower players to manage their gaming habits and prevent potential problems. Features like deposit limits allow players to restrict the amount of money they can deposit within a specific timeframe, helping them stay within their budget. Loss limits cap the amount a player can lose over a defined period, while wager limits control the total amount wagered. Self-exclusion programs enable players to voluntarily ban themselves from the casino for a predetermined duration.
Many casinos also offer reality checks, which provide periodic alerts reminding players how long they've been playing and how much they've spent. These tools serve as timely reminders and encourage players to take breaks. Access to resources like GamCare and BeGambleAware is also crucial, providing support and guidance to players struggling with problem gambling. A good casino will proactively promote these resources and encourage players to utilize them when needed.

Navigating Game Fairness and RNGs
A primary concern for players is the fairness of online casino games. Ensuring that games are not rigged and provide genuine opportunities to win is critical for maintaining trust and integrity. This is where Random Number Generators (RNGs) come into play. RNGs are sophisticated algorithms that produce random sequences of numbers, determining the outcome of each game. A properly functioning RNG ensures that each spin, deal, or roll is independent and unpredictable, mimicking the randomness of a physical casino game. Reputable online casinos employ RNGs that are regularly tested and certified by independent auditing agencies like eCOGRA (eCommerce Online Gaming Regulation and Assurance) and iTech Labs.
These auditing agencies subject the RNGs to rigorous statistical analysis to verify their fairness and randomness. The results of these tests are typically published on the casino's website, providing transparency for players. Furthermore, the Return to Player (RTP) percentage is a crucial metric for assessing game fairness. RTP represents the average percentage of wagered money that a game will pay back to players over a prolonged period. A higher RTP generally indicates a more favorable game for players. However, it's important to remember that RTP is a theoretical average, and individual results can vary significantly. Exploring Payment Methods and Withdrawal Processes
The convenience and security of payment methods are crucial considerations when choosing an online casino. A variety of options should be available to cater to different player preferences and geographical locations. Common payment methods include credit and debit cards (Visa, Mastercard), e-wallets (PayPal, Skrill, Neteller), bank transfers, and increasingly, cryptocurrencies. Each method has its own advantages and disadvantages in terms of transaction fees, processing times, and security features. E-wallets, for instance, often offer faster withdrawals and enhanced privacy compared to traditional bank transfers. However, they may carry higher transaction fees. Cryptocurrencies are gaining popularity due to their anonymity and potential for instant transactions, but their value can be volatile.
The withdrawal process itself is a critical aspect of the player experience. Reputable casinos should offer a straightforward and efficient withdrawal process, with clearly defined limits and processing times. Verification procedures, such as Know Your Customer (KYC) checks, are standard practice to prevent fraud and ensure compliance with anti-money laundering regulations. These checks typically require players to submit copies of identification documents and proof of address. While KYC checks can be time-consuming, they are essential for maintaining the integrity of the gaming ecosystem. Transparent communication about withdrawal status and any potential delays is also crucial. Players should have access to customer support to address any issues or concerns regarding their withdrawals.
Understanding Wagering Requirements and Bonus Terms
Online casinos often offer bonuses and promotions to attract new players and reward existing ones. However, it's essential to understand the associated terms and conditions, particularly wagering requirements. Wagering requirements specify the amount players must wager before they can withdraw any winnings derived from a bonus. For example, a bonus with a 30x wagering requirement means that players must wager 30 times the bonus amount before they can cash out.
Other important terms include game restrictions, maximum bet limits, and time limits. Some games may contribute less or not at all towards meeting the wagering requirements. Maximum bet limits restrict the amount players can wager per spin or round. Time limits specify the period within which players must meet the wagering requirements. The Evolution of Live Dealer Games
Live dealer games have revolutionized the online casino experience, bridging the gap between virtual gaming and the immersive atmosphere of a brick-and-mortar casino. These games feature live video streams of real dealers conducting games like blackjack, roulette, baccarat, and poker. Players can interact with the dealers and other players through live chat, creating a more social and engaging gaming environment. The authenticity and transparency of live dealer games are key attractions, as players can witness the shuffling of cards and the spinning of the roulette wheel in real-time.
Advancements in technology, such as high-definition video streaming and improved camera angles, have significantly enhanced the quality of live dealer games. Mobile compatibility has also expanded accessibility, allowing players to enjoy live dealer games on their smartphones and tablets. The evolution of live dealer games has led to the emergence of innovative variations, such as game show-style games like Dream Catcher and Monopoly Live, adding a fresh and exciting dimension to the online casino landscape. These games incorporate elements of chance and skill, appealing to a wider range of players. The convenience of playing live dealer games from the comfort of home, coupled with the social interaction and immersive experience, has contributed to their surging popularity.
